So what is blue tea? This blue drink falls under the category of herbal tea that does not require the usual tea leaves from the Camellia sinensis plant. The blue tea is made by brewing dried butterfly-pea flowers in water. We can also pour hot water onto blue tea bags. 

So how do we make a cup of blue tea?

  • It is preferable to brew it in a teapot than in metalware.
  • Warm the teapot by pouring in some hot water. Throw the water.
  • Add dried butterfly-pea flowers into the teapot. Pour boiling water.
  • Lid it. Let it stand for 5 minutes.
  • Strain it in a cup.
  • No sweeteners are recommended but if we have a sweet tooth, we can use only a spoon of honey.
  • Squeeze lemon juice into it and we see the blue colour change into purple.
